Can you stop growing taller at 14?
At what age do you stop growing in height? Most girls stop growing taller by age 14 or 15, but, after their early teenage growth spurt, boys continue gaining height at a gradual pace until around 18.

How tall should I be at 14?
The average height for 14-year-old boys in the U.S. is 64.5 inches or 5 feet 4½ inches (164 cm.) For 14-year-old girls in the U.S. the average height is 62.5 inches or 5 feet 2½ inches (158.75 cm.)
Will cutting the top of a tree kill it?
Topping spoils a pine tree’s natural shape. Cutting the top off a pine tree (Pinus spp.) won’t immediately kill the tree, but a large pruning wound could leave the tree open to potentially deadly infections. Canopies of pine trees and many other evergreens grow outward from the needle-bearing tips of branches.
Should you never top a tree?
Topping is not an acceptable pruning method and should rarely or never be used. Yet, it is very common among inexperienced tree services. Topping trees not only diminishes the tree’s overall aesthetics, but has serious negative repercussions for the tree’s structural integrity.

When do you stop growing taller in height?
While taking good care of your body may help you grow taller, your height is mostly determined by your genetics. Once your growth plates are fused together, you will stop growing taller, which usually happens between the ages of 14 and 18.
